General Tavorite Information![]() LiFe+++(PO4)(OH) |
![]() Molecular Weight = 174.77 gm |
|
Lithium 3.97 % Li 8.55 % Li2O |
|
Iron 31.96 % Fe 45.69 % Fe2O3 |
|
Phosphorus 17.72 % P 40.61 % P2O5 |
|
Hydrogen 0.58 % H 5.15 % H2O |
|
Oxygen 45.77 % O |
|
______ ______ |
|
100.00 % 100.00 % = TOTAL OXIDE |
![]() LiFe3+(PO4)(OH) |
![]() Lithium-bearing pegmatites. |
![]() Valid Species (Pre-IMA) 1955 |
![]() Sapucaia pegmatite, Galileia, Minas Gerias, Brazil. Link to MinDat.org Location Data. |
![]() Named for Elysairio Tavora (1911-), mineralogist, University of Brazil, Rio de Janerio, Brazil. |

Tavorite Crystallography![]() a:b:c =0.9681:1:1.4022 |
![]() a = 5.138, b = 5.307, c = 7.442, Z = 2; alpha = 67.48°, beta = 67.72°, gamma = 81.98° V = 171.76 Den(Calc)= 3.38 |
![]() TriclinicSpace Group: P1 or P1 |

| Optical Properties of Tavorite![]() CI meas= 0.056 (Good) - where the CI = (1-KPDmeas/KC) |
CI calc= 0.073 (Fair) - where the CI = (1-KPDcalc/KC) KPDcalc= 0.2428,KPDmeas= 0.2474,KC= 0.262 Ncalc = 1.86 - 1.88 ![]() Biaxial (+), a=1.795, b=1.81, g=1.835, bire=0.0400, 2V(Calc)=78, 2V(Meas)=74. |
